The Oregon Trawl Commission (OTC) is seeking a proven, innovative and hard-working leader to serve as Executive Director.
Benefit package includes state retirement, health care, paid vacation, sick leave and state holidays. Minimum starting salary $82,000, negotiable DOE.
OTC is dedicated to improving the economic conditions of Oregon’s commercial trawl fisheries (pink shrimp, groundfish, and whiting).
An 8-member volunteer board directs the Executive Director and a half-time office manager to work on industry relations, planning, marketing/communications, administrative, fiscal matters, and regulatory and policy advocacy per state and federal laws. The job requires routine travel.
